My father has lived at Nouveau Marc for 11 years.. longer than any resident currently there. He is stroke victim with limited speech but is still able to care for himself. Needless to say after 11 years he's become very settled at NM and likes being there, but as his child and the one paying the monthly rental, I can honestly say the level of service and the quality of care has declined dramatically over the past few years. It is very apparent the management company ( Holiday Retirement Services) is trying to run an aging facility on a shoestring budget. They obviously want to put as little of money back into the facility as possible, at the expense of their residents. The on sight management has been a revolving door of new faces, each one saying "we are new, we are trying to get things in order." Then they are gone in a few months. Services, such as weekly housekeeping is DEPLORABLE! The level of cleaning is so bad, why bother? The only way I know someone has been in my father's room to clean is the vacuum marks on the carpet, the rest of the room is barely touched. The bathroom, kitchen and floors are left so disgusting that I clean them myself every time I'm there. I believe one reason for the terrible service is not only do the housekeepers have the responsibility to clean rooms, they also work in the dining room during meal service each day. The fact Nouveau Marc does not hire housekeepers just to clean and food service workers just to work in the dining room is obviously another way to cut corners. I've asked to have my father's carpet cleaned for over a month now, but apparently they no longer have a service contract with a cleaning company and can't find one because they are all "too expensive." In the 11 years my father has lived there, we have only asked for his leaking toilet to be replaced, new carpet to be installed, and a fresh coat of paint. Not too much considering 11 years of rent we've paid. I wish things would improve, I know my dad doesn't want to move, but as his caregiver, it's difficult to deal with NM, I feel they DON'T have the residents best interest in mind. Obviously, the on sight management must have their hands tied with an unrealistic operating budget coming from the corporate office but they have a responsible to provide the level of care they have promised to their residents.The facility is getting older and needs updating but I do believe the activities and entertainment they provide for the residents is a huge plus, and for the most part, residents seem to be content there.

Costs for Holiday Nouveau Marc in Kenner, Louisiana

Independent Living

Independent Living is for those who desire the feel of a private residence with the amenities and activities available in a planned community, such as fitness classes, game nights, and group excursions. Services such as cleaning and groundskeeping are often available.

$2,189

Starting Price

About Holiday Nouveau Marc in Kenner, Louisiana

Nouveau Marc is located in Kenner, LA, providing a vibrant backdrop for your new life as a valued member of our caring community.

From pleasant housekeepers, to attentive servers at mealtime and helpful maintenance technicians who are there when you need them, this community is the new extension of your family. We take pleasure in getting to know each of our residents and look out for their comfort and happiness. Our culinary team preparesthree delicious meals each day, served in our beautiful dining room. We provide housekeeping, linen services, fun and stimulating activities, off-site excursions, transportation to your personal appointments and a variety of classes and programs. Our warm, comfortable community and our friendly staff and residents will welcome you. We look forward to making your life easier any way we can.

So come to Nouveau Marc for a visit...and stay!

*We understand that each individual is unique and that needs may change over time. Holiday by Atria does not provide any health care services. However, residents are welcome to receive services from any outside home health care provider of their choice to help them continue enjoying life at our community.
